  • Job Title: Nurse Practitioner Department: Nursing | College Administration Works at The Ohio State University College of Nursing Interprofessional Collaborative Practice Clinic (IPCP) at OSU East Hospital with NPs and other members of the interprofessional collaborative practice team to provide primary care to patients in a clinic setting; works with members of the healthcare team to formulate treatment plans; triages patients and provides emergency treatment when appropriate; conducts in-service training and monitors the skill levels of clinical staff; actively contributes to patient satisfaction with timely responses and completion of Electronic Health Record tasks; teaches and mentors health professional students on theory and practice of care delivery by an interprofessional team; serves as preceptor for RN, NP and medical students.
  • Required Qualifications: Master's Degree in Nursing or DNP; National Certification as Family Nurse Practitioner or Adult Nurse Practitioner; Ohio State Licensure as RN and APN; Ohio Prescriptive Authority and DEA License Desired Qualifications: Two years practice experience as an NP
